2025-26 Season: Made his season debut against Southern on Nov. 29 after missing the first six games due to injury … recorded his first double-double of the season with 13 points and 13 rebounds in a 74–68 win over UNO … followed with back-to-back double-doubles after his outing against Nicholls, posting 14 points and 12 rebounds … scored a career-high 18 points while grabbing nine rebounds in a Jan. 17 loss at UIW … recorded his third double-double of the season with 13 points and 11 rebounds at Stephen F. Austin on Jan. 27.
2024-25 Season: Appeared in 32 games, starting 28, in his first season at Northwestern State ... led the Demons in rebounding (7.5) and ranked third in the Southland in rebounding in all games and in conference games (8 per game) ... grabbed a career-high 13 rebounds, including one to set up the game-winning shot, in a March 10 Southland Conference Tournament quarterfinal win against Texas A&M-Corpus Christi ... had 13 of his career-high 15 points in the first half of a Feb. 17 loss to Lamar ... pulled down 10 rebounds, blocked a career-high three shots and added nine points in a Feb. 10 win at Nicholls ... notched his sixth double-figure rebounding game of the season, pulling down 10 rebounds in a Feb. 3 win against UTRGV ... matched his career high with 11 rebounds, helping the Demons finish plus-10 on the boards, in a Jan. 25 win at Stephen F. Austin ... just missed a double-double, grabbing 10 rebounds and finishing with nine points in a Jan. 18 loss to Southeastern Louisiana .. posted his third career double-double with 10 points and 10 rebounds in a Jan. 11 win against East Texas A&M ... matched his then-career high with 11 points in a Jan. 4 win against Nichools ... collected his second double-double, scoring 10 points and grabbing a career-high 11 rebounds in a Dec. 7 win at HCU ... pulled down seven rebounds and handed out a career-high six assists in a Nov. 24 win against North Alabama ... notched his first career double-double, scoring 11 points and grabbing 10 rebounds at Oklahoma on Nov. 11 ... shared the team lead with five rebounds and added seven points off the bench in his Northwestern State debut, a Nov. 4 win against Dallas Christian.
Prior to NSU: Spent one year at Kilgore College ... averaged 14.3 points and 10.6 rebounds per game ... shot 58.9 percent from the field ... dished out 3.7 assists per game, more than 20 percent of Kilgore’s assists that season ... scored in double figures 22 times, including at least 20 points in four straight games ... helped Kilgore reach the Region 14 semifinals ... spent one year at Coastal Bend College ... averaged 10.2 points and 8.6 rebounds per game ... scored in double-figures 19 times and rebound double-figures 14 times.
High School: Played four seasons for coach Billy Goffney's Mustangs ... scored over 1,000 points and grabbed over 1000 rebounds during his years ... named district MVP twice ... a part of the all-region team twice ... school was ranked No. 1 in Texas his senior year ... combined for a 104-24 record playing for Westfield ... helped Westfield win three district titles.
